PROCEDURE

实验过程

To a solution of 2,6-dichloro-4-(methylcarbamoyl)benzoic acid (276 mg, 1.1 mmol) in dry dichloromethane, was added thionyl chloride (5 mL) and heated at 100° C. for about 3 hours. The mixture was concentrated under vacuum. The residue was dissolved in dry dichloromethane (3 mL) and added to the stirred solution of N-(2-methyl-1H-pyrrolo[2,3-c]pyridin-7-yl)cyclopropanecarboxamide (120 mg, 0.55 mmol) in aluminium chloride (743 mg, 5.57 mmol) drop wise. The resulting reaction mixture was stirred overnight at room temperature. After completion, methanol (10 mL) was added cautiously to quench the reaction mass followed by concentration under vacuum. The reaction mass was diluted with water and extracted with ethyl acetate. The combined organic layer was washed with aq. sodium bicarbonate solution, brine, dried over anhydrous sodium sulfate, and concentrated. Purification by silica gel (100-200) column chromatography using dichloromethane and methanol gradient as eluent afforded 3,5-dichloro-4-({7-[(cyclopropylcarbonyl)amino]-2-methyl-1H-pyrrolo[2,3-c]pyridin-3-yl}carbonyl)-N-methylbenzamide (70 mg, 29%).
